What Are Your Charges and Payment Methods?
Comprehending the fees and payment options is essential for clients seeking an attorney after a car accident. Individuals should question about the attorney's fee structure, which can differ significantly among attorneys. Numerous vehicle collision attorneys function with a contingency fee arrangement, meaning they only get compensated if the client prevails in the lawsuit. This payment structure can reduce economic burden on the client, allowing them to concentrate on healing rather than legal costs.
In addition, it is important for clients to discuss any upfront costs or retainers, as well as possible out-of-pocket costs during the course of legal representation. Clarity surrounding these fees is critical to avoid surprises later. Understanding payment options empowers clients to make educated choices and sets a well-defined financial understanding with the attorney. In the end, discussing fees and payment options upfront can build trust and set a solid foundation for the professional relationship between client and attorney.

Overview of Case Strategy
How does an attorney formulate a strategic plan for a car accident case? This approach commences with a comprehensive review of the accident's circumstances, including police reports, witness statements, and medical records. Attorneys assess liability by identifying responsible parties and gathering evidence to support their client's claims. They additionally take into account the possible damages, including medical costs, lost income, and pain and suffering.
At this stage, legal counsel create a personalized course of action, which may include discussions with insurance providers or getting ready for court proceedings. They outline the necessary legal procedures, including filing deadlines and essential documents. This comprehensive method makes certain that clients understand their available paths and the rationale behind each choice, creating a structured guide for seeking justice and rightful compensation.

How Will You Gather Evidence?
What techniques does a car accident attorney use to collect evidence? A proficient attorney will utilize a variety of techniques to build a solid case. First, they will secure police reports, which contain critical details regarding the collision. Moreover, they may question witnesses to acquire firsthand statements, aiding in the establishment of responsibility. Photographs from the accident scene serve as visual documentation, while medical records can substantiate injuries explore this topic sustained.
The lawyer may additionally consult accident reconstruction experts to conduct a deeper analysis of the incident, offering a more detailed understanding of what occurred. Additionally, they could obtain applicable traffic camera recordings or other surveillance videos that might supply supplementary details. Online activity and digital records can likewise be assessed for relevant details. By employing these methods, a car accident attorney aims to compile a thorough body of evidence, essential for negotiating settlements or pursuing litigation effectively.
